Deploy step 4 — GateCount rollout at Harrowfield Arena. After the turnstile counter pods pass the smoke check, confirm the ingest queue is draining and that per-gate tallies match the handheld clickers within 2%. Then provision the counter's write credential in the stadium edge config before restarting the collectors; restarts without it will silently drop counts. Add the following line to the edge environment file.

env line for fajop-taguf: VAULT_KEY20=82a8caa7b14c704c3638

Action item from the Ferngate outage review: webhook delivery currently retries immediately and forever, which hammered the partner endpoint during their maintenance window and masked the real failure. Change retries to capped exponential backoff with jitter, and drop to a dead-letter table after the max attempt count. Reviewer: please verify the backoff math matches the values agreed in the review. The agreed constants are as follows.

tuning table, hahag-kagup:
QUOTAS = {
    "briix": 567,
    "tamael": 441,
    "gordor": 613,
}

# Break-Glass: CompactKite Log Compaction

Hey reviewer — if compaction on the Ferrow message queue wedges and on-call can't reach the admin plane, break-glass applies. Grab the emergency operator role, pause compaction on the stuck partition, and file an incident note within an hour. Unsealing the emergency credential bundle requires the recovery passphrase shown directly below.

unlock words, kajog-bahif: wendor-praael-ralys-julvan-kasath-kelys-wenmir-wenius-julax

TICKET-4482: Cron drift investigation blocked — expired credentials

Plugin authors: the Pulsegrid scheduler token used by the drift-audit cron expired last Thursday. Jobs silently no-op, so drift metrics from the Varnholm cluster are stale since then. Do not re-run backfills until rotation completes. If your plugin calls the drift endpoint directly, expect 401s until then. We rotated the service credential this morning and verified the audit job against staging. New key is valid for 90 days. Use the following key for all drift-audit calls.

app token of fajop-fahif = qvz4-AnML